High School Literacy Programs

20 hours ago ago from Facts and News

In 2008, national testing exams showed that 38% of seniors were reading below basic levels, indicating that there is a definite need for literacy programs for high school students. The results from an international comparison of reading comprehension and performance showed that eleventh and twelfth graders in the United States were ranked near the bottom, behind Brazil, Indonesia and other developing countries.
